Long raw data type in oracle 10g pdf

If data dictionary is not available, odu can automatically determine the data type of a data column. For example, you can use long raw to store graphics, sound, documents, or arrays of binary data, for which the interpretation is dependent. I have image in long raw data type of oracle 10g database. See the blob section of this topic for information on blobs in oracle. If you have access to oracle support, there is an example in doc id 1433573. The information in this document is subject to change without notice. First, the long and long raw datatypes are superseded by the new lob datatypes clob, blob and bfile, and i would consider redefining the table to have a lob column instead of raw.

Oracle recognizes the ansi or ibm data type name that differs from the oracle data type name, records it as the name of the data type of the column, and then stores the column data in an oracle data type based on the conversions shown in the following table. Note starting from oracle 10g, oracle can cast the clob data to the varchar2 data implicitly. Oracle dbas and developers capitalize on their existing oracle knowledge since oracle spatial technologies are integrated with core oracle database utilities and features listed in this and the previous paragraph. I am trying to create 2 tables for trial purposes based on these tables using the following statement. Defense, then it is delivered with restricted rights, as defined in far 52. So they support almost all the data types in oracle database. How to select a long table column oracle consulting, oracle.

How to select a long table column burleson oracle consulting. Here, i will be discussing about various functionalities of oracle database. For a complete list of supported and unsupported data types, refer to data guard concepts and administration manual on otn. File locators that point to a binary file on the server file system outside the database. Refer to the oracle xml db developers guide 10g release 2, on oracle technology network otn, for more information on this topic. Oracle diagnostics pack 10g includes a selfdiagnostic engine built right into the oracle database 10g kernel, called the automatic database diagnostic monitor addm.

Compatible with any type of disk configuration, such as. Dec, 2004 this very low level of functionality and interaction is a reason why the long and long raw datatypes are nearing the end of their road. Is it possible to move data from a varchar2 datatype in oracle 9i solaris server to an nvarachar2 oracle 10g r2 windows 2003 server datatype. The datatype of a value associates a fixed set of properties with the value. Raw binary data of variable length up to 2 gigabytes. If the query result contains a long or long raw, the fetch size is set to 1, which addresses most memory problems as will become clear further on. What is the best way to do capacity planning for these documents. With the oracle 10g, 11g, and 12c multimode connectors, you can perform create, read, update, and delete operations on oracle 10g, 11g, and 12c data tables.

These properties cause oracle to treat values of one datatype differently from values of another. Getting into sqlxml with oracle database 10g release 2. Base 64 string representing the unique address of a row in its table. With it comes a whole host of new features to help you write better, faster applications. Most commonlyused oracle data types here you can see most used oracle data types speelpenning, et al. The raw and long raw datatypes store data that is not to be explicitly converted by oracle database when moving data between different systems.

Easier, better, faster, stronger json json from sql json in plsql looooooooooong names robust code using. Junit loadrunner manual testing mobile testing mantis postman qtp. Plsql users guide and reference department of computer. The loop might look unnecessary there but probably i am going to increase the number of records loaded in a single run. The raw and long raw datatypes store data that is not interpreted by oracle database, that is, it is not converted when moving data between different systems. Support for more data types sql apply in oracle database 10g release 1 supports more data types than past releases. Dec 22, 2011 oracle long raw data type ec65729 dec 22, 2011 1. Vitalsofttech oracle 12c database extended data types. Triggers have restrictions on the usage of large data types as they cannot declare or reference the long and long raw data types and cannot use them even if they form part of the object with which the. Odu users guide odu software, oracle database recovery. These datatypes are intended for binary data or byte strings. Hi, i have image in long raw data type of oracle 10g database. Support has been added for indexorganized tables without lobs or overflow segments, and long, long raw, and nclob columns.

Traditional rdbms data model concepts apply when dealing with spatial data. The clob data type that can store national character set data and support varying width format character sets. In theory it is possible to save storage space by having an application truncate a fractional value before inserting into a table, but you would have to be very sure the business logic. As you may expect, there are many options available to us to get xml data into the database. When oracle database automatically converts raw or long raw data to and from char data, as is the case when entering raw data as a literal in an insert statement, the database represents the data as one hexadecimal character representing the bit pattern for every four bits of raw data. For example, one byte of raw data with bits 11001011 is displayed and entered as cb. Pdf database for a car vehicle insurance compnay cdm. If you find any problems in the documentation, please report them in writing to education products, oracle corporation, 500 oracle. For example, long raw can be used to store graphics, sound, documents, or arrays of binary data. Oracle has recommended converting longs to clobs for at least the past 2 releases, and you can convert the long to a clob for a search. With this connector, you can write to multiple target tables within a sql rdbms. Oracle supports a number of data types in several categories. Aug 17, 2012 long raw datatypes i have 2 tables with 2 columns each. Store up to 4 gigabytes 1 the value of the chunk parameter of lob.

Data type syntax oracle 9i oracle 10g oracle 11g explanation. In this tutorial, we will learn oracle plsql data types like character. Some types such as long and long raw are too large to store in line in the buffers and are handled differently. Raw is a variablelength datatype like varchar2, except that oracle net which connects user sessions to the instance and the import and export utilities do not perform character conversion when transmitting raw or long raw data. These datatypes are intended for binary data and byte strings. Oracle 9i is using the default oracle character set whereas the proposed oracle 10g r2 database character set will be al32utf8 sets and the national character set will be utf 16 while creating the database. For oracle long data types to synchronize properly, you must check the oracle force retrieval of long columns option in the odbc data source configuration window of the ianywhere solutions oracle odbc driver. Oracle database concepts department of computer science. So if you need the length of the character data in your long datatype, then youll have to jump through a series of hoops. How to get long raw datatype image in jsp jsp forum at.

Even with the best of tools, this can be a complex and tedious task. Oraclebase extended data types in oracle database 12c. Long raw datatypes i have 2 tables with 2 columns each. How to download the data from the table with proper format. Long data type is used to store character set data, while long raw is used to store data in binary format. Please visit my blog regularly for recent updates and post your comments for further enhancements. Let me explain you once more, i have actually loaded the binary data. Data type syntax oracle 9i oracle 10g oracle 11g explanation if applicable bfile. Plsql plsql subtypes synonyms varchar2size variable length character string having maximum length size bytes. Use apex storing a pdf into an oracle table is easy if you use apex. Oracle query plsql scenario based interview questions and answers pdf free download for developers, freshers or experienced candidates. The long raw type is capable of storing up to 2gb of binary. Now, i want to extract that long raw column containing pdf file and write another pdf file.

Oracle locator and oracle spatial 11g best practices. I wish oracle would fix the dictionary long columns too, but given the size and complexity of the data dictionary, i suspect upgrading all longs to clob would be a huge exercise that would risk corruption during upgrades and so oracle has so far decided to leave it. This data type is primarily for values returned by the rowid pseudocolumn. Some say that you can search in the first 2,000 characters of a long column by converting it to a varchar2 by using the substr function. Plsql fundamentals electronic presentation d17112gc11 edition 1.

The raw and long raw datatypes store data that is not to be interpreted that is, not explicitly converted when moving data between different systems by oracle database. I dont think its possible to manipulate long raws longer than 32k in plsql. Converting a row to a json object is tedious if you have many columns. Bfile data type stores a locator to a large binary file which. You use the long raw datatype to store binary data or byte strings. This data type is used to store large text or raw data up to the maximum size of 2gb. Long raw data type accepts media objects, images, etc. Store values beyond the values that the data type numbercan store. Raw is a variablelength datatype like varchar2, except that oracle net which connects user sessions to the instance and the oracle import and export utilities do not perform character conversion when transmitting raw or long raw data. In contrast, oracle net and importexport automatically convert char, varchar2, and long data from the database. Maximum size is 2000 bytes maximum size is 2000 bytes 32767 bytes long raw raw binary data of variable length.

For example, long raw can store graphics, sound, documents, and arrays of binary data. You must specify size 2000 bytes minimum is 1 4000 bytes minimum. This datatype is primarily for values returned by the rowid pseudocolumn. The raw and long raw data types are for storing binary data or byte strings e. Sql statements that create tables and clusters can also use ansi data types and data types from the ibm products sqlds and db2. Jan 27, 2012 retrieving long raw image oracle form. A large object lob is a special form of scalar data type representing a large scalar value of binary or. When oracle database automatically converts raw or long raw data to and from char data, the binary data is represented in hexadecimal form with one hexadecimal character representing every four bits of raw data. The raw and long raw datatypes are used for data that is not to be interpreted not converted when moving data between different systems by oracle database. Lob data types in oracle advanced oracle plsql developers. The raw data type can store up to 2000 bytes while the long raw data type can store up to 2gb. How to store, query, and create json documents in oracle database. Here is a java procedure that returns the length of a long raw. How to load the above doc, pdf files into the oracle database without using sql loader.

Heres my rundown of the top 12 new features to help you when developing against oracle database. Oracle data types supported in arcgishelp arcgis desktop. For a complete list of supported and unsupported data types in oracle database 10g release 1. You should convert your application to lob datatypes instead. I know for sure i am inserting the string location in the form of a hex value how can i get the image hex value in the table so when i render i will see the image being displayed. In contrast, oracle net and the oracle import and export utilities automatically convert char, varchar2, and long data from the database character set to the user. Char size these are fixedlength character data of lengthsized bytes. Jan 12, 2021 note that on the first release these functions had limited data type support.

For our assignment we created data types for oracle and ms access rdbms. The example given in your answer to the question in this thread is doing the same. Store up to 4 gigabytes 1 the value of the chunk parameter of lob storage. A datatype is a classification of a particular type of information or data. How to store images into the database through forms oracle. Urowid size base 64 string representing the logical address of a row of an indexorganized table. Dec 14, 2015 this oracle database blog is dedicated to beginners, intermediate and advanced professionals.

1083 738 585 244 1084 971 514 931 958 902 726 1264 258 260 1049 919 542 1506 406 1018 682 436 600 1448 1080 1423 1371 862 473 110 493 549 679 217 1438